Academic Support

Academic Support Technical Assistance Session
"Engaging Students to Learn"

Hoagland-Pincus UMass Conference Center
Shrewsbury, MA
April 26, 2007

8:00-8:45 Registration and Coffee/Refreshments [Worcester Room]

8:45-9:00 Welcome/Opening Session [Worcester Room]

9:00-9:30 Keynote [Worcester Room]:
Tony Streit, EDC Newton
"Laying the Groundwork for Engaging Students to Learn"

9:30-11:15 Working Sessions: "Learning by Design-Creating Standards Based Learning Modules to Engage Students"
[Worcester, Amherst, Boston, Reisner, Higgins, or Fuller Room]

11:15-12:00 Reporting Out/Sharing Ideas from the Working Sessions [Worcester Room]

12:00-12:30 Lunch [Worcester Room]

12:30-1:00 -- Two Options --

  1. Updates on the Progress of Department policies [Worcester Room]:
    • The Competency Determination
    • The Certificate of Mastery
    • The Educational Proficiency Plan (EPP)
    • ReadySetGo Web Site

  2. Sharing of Promising Practices [Fuller Library]

1:00-2:00 -- Three Options --

  1. Continuation of Working Sessions (Further development or additional development of engaging lessons) [Fuller Library & Higgins Room]

  2. Data training for new program administrators [Amherst Room]

  3. Cohort meeting for Academic Support Competitive Grant District Summer Transition and Enrichment Program recipients (619B3/592B3) [Worcester Room]
